What is the process?
mobile car key cutting near me key cutting is a process that involves creating a duplicate key for your car. It is a vital service, as it lets you have an extra key in the event that your original key gets lost or damaged. It also helps to prevent theft and other security issues. Cutting keys for cars can be performed by a professional locksmith or at a hardware store depending on the type of key you need.
For the locksmith to begin, they must decode the lock. The locksmith will place an opening in the lock to read the code on each plate or blade. The locksmith will then utilize this information to make keys that match the lock's code.
The locksmith will then cut the key with a specialized machine. The automotive key cutting near me blank is then placed in a vice, and then moved along a guide for the right cut. This can be a very complex process and requires a high level of skill. Once the key is cut, it is then cleaned and deburred. This process eliminates any burrs that could cause damage to the lock.
The key is then programmed to work with your vehicle. This is a crucial step, as it ensures that the key will function correctly when inserted into the lock. Most modern cars use keys that contain an ignition chip that communicates with the car's computer. Without a chip that is properly programmed the key will not work in the lock or begin your car.

What is the cost?
Car key cutting used be simple and cheap however, since the introduction of more modern types of car keys, the process has become more complicated. The cost of a car key replacement has risen however there are ways to keep the cost as low as is possible. There are four steps that decide the amount a key for your car will cost The Key + Cutting Charge + Codes and Programming
Step 1 is the key. This can be a simple key that has no buttons, or it could be an intelligent key that doesn't include a blade that you can see. Smart keys cost more than a basic key, that ranges between PS20 and PS30. These can be as little as PS50 for Ford and Vauxhall and could be as high as PS200 for Hyundai and Jeep.
The next step is to pay the key cutting cost. Key cutting charges are the most commonly charged fee by all key cutting businesses. It is used to pay for the cutters. Some shops won't cut a bargain' key you purchased on eBay due to the fact that it is typically made of metal that is hard enough to break the cutters. The best quality keys are made of brass, which makes them easier to cut.
